Output fe75b62f4a707c57b303ed94bd5c1bb4e1200829dcda087725cc0fa25c6f4d0b:0

value
17639387636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e20c9d6b26cdd1f8b8a984f1bfad8ceb43ce5a OP_EQUAL
address
3Ao9ciNRHmYNEb5RieHFHfF2cUGoR13URQ
transaction
fe75b62f4a707c57b303ed94bd5c1bb4e1200829dcda087725cc0fa25c6f4d0b
confirmations
198664
spent
true